Risultati finali

Predictive lifestyle factors (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Report on predictive lifestyle factors that correlate with disease activity based on data collected with the IBD Coach eHealth tool.

Study initiation package (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Finalization of study materials (e.g. dietary advisory material for study participants, CRFs), study protocol and study registration, preparation of patient recruitment.

“Personas” describing health engagement risk profiles (si apre in una nuova finestra)

The “Personas” will consist in the description of prototypical profiles of health engagement risk on the basis of the empirical analysis conducted through the online survey. The Personas will be aimed at depicting different psychosocial risk factors profiles and their real-world impact on health and diet-related engagement behaviours and ultimately suggest priorities of educational actions in order to prevent risks.

Midterm recruitment report (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Midterm recruitment will be reported, when approximately half of the study population is recruited including an overview of the number of screened and recruited participants at UKE, any problems in recruitment and, if applicable, a detailed description of implemented and planned measures to compensate for any incurred delays.
